Loft Stairs Installation in Wilmington, NC
Loft stairs installation services provide a practical solution for accessing attic or loft spaces within residential properties. These services typically cover a variety of stair types, including fold-down, retractable, and fixed ladders, designed to maximize space and ensure safe access to upper storage areas or additional rooms. Homeowners often request loft stairs installation during renovations, when expanding storage capacity, or when converting attic spaces into living areas, seeking a seamless and secure connection between floors.
Before requesting loft stairs installation, property owners usually want to understand the available types of stairs suitable for their property, as well as any space or structural considerations. It is important to evaluate the dimensions of the opening, the ceiling height, and the weight capacity needed for the intended use. Additionally, understanding local building codes and clearance requirements can help ensure the installation meets safety standards and fits well within the existing property layout.

Loft Stairs Installation Questions
What types of loft stairs are available for installation? Common options include straight, spiral, and folding stairs, each suited for different space and design needs.
How do I know if my space can accommodate loft stairs? Measurements of the available area and ceiling height help determine the most suitable type and size of loft stairs.
Are there design options to match existing interior styles? Yes, loft stairs can be customized with various finishes and materials to complement interior decor.
What should be considered before installing loft stairs? Factors include space constraints, access requirements, and the safety features of the chosen staircase type.
